Earn 150,000 Qantas Points/Yr for 2 Lounge Passes, 350,000/Yr for Qantas Club Membership & Other Benefits @ Qantas Points Club

209

Earn points within a 1 year period to qualify (mine is until 31/10/24) for benefits.

Easy to achieve for those why churn credit cards.

Highlights include:

  • 150k Points/yr for 2 Lounge passes and $50 hotel voucher

  • $350k points /yr for complimentary qantas club membership and $100 hotel voucher

Refer to link post for more deets.


Which points count towards Points Club?

  • Qantas Points earned 'on the ground' (e.g. from credit cards, car hire and insurance) = 125,000 per transaction

  • Qantas Points earned from flying = Up to 20,000 per Membership Year

  • Qantas Points received from a Qantas Business Rewards account = Up to 20,000 per Frequent Flyer Membership Year

  • Qantas Points transferred from another reward or loyalty scheme (e.g. an indirect earn credit card) = 125,000 per transactiom
